ELEKS is looking for an Account Manager (Government Sector) in Kyiv.
ABOUT PROJECT
As an Account Manager, you will be contributing to ELEKS’ development and implementation of ELEKS’ public sector engagement strategy for Ukraine within the Government Business Unit (BU). You will be responsible for strengthening the ELEKS relations with beneficiaries within Ukrainian government organizations and institutions, as well as international donor organizations such as NGOs, project management agencies related to EU initiatives of Rebuild Ukraine, and national donor programs. For example, you will serve as a key interface between ELEKS, Ukrainian government institutions such as Ministry of Digitalization, Ministry of Finance, Ministry of Energy, Ministry of Strategic Industries, Ministry of Infrastructure, Presidential office, and international donor organizations such as ESTDEV, USAID, European Commission and other funding bodies.
Your responsibilities will include identifying, reviewing and qualifying the suggested tenders for further processing and bidding. Together with the ELEKS presales team, you will develop a winning proposal. You will also be establishing and maintaining strong and long-lasting relationships with entrusted ELEKS government clients, beneficiaries, and stakeholders in donor organizations during the implementation of projects to foster trust, deepen relationships, and identify potential follow-up opportunities or project extensions.
